United Living Group is seeking a dedicated Commercial Assistant for their Power & Civils Distribution business based in Kilmarnock. This full-time role involves supporting the commercial delivery of power distribution contracts for Scottish Power Energy Networks.

The ideal applicant will possess strong PC skills and the ability to meet tight deadlines. Responsibilities include:

  • Verifying project costs
  • Monitoring subcontractor worksheets
  • Preparing reports

A competitive salary up to £27,500, 24 days holiday, and benefits are offered.
